Smith, Stanley A. – Mathematics Teacher, 1974
Plane figures constructed with curves of constant width "roll" evenly. The circle is but one example of such figures. Presented is an activity to direct students in the construction of a plane figure with curves of constant width which is not a circle. (JP)

Allen, H. A. J. – Mathematics Teacher, 1974
The author provides an example of obtaining the correct answer to a problem through a so-called nonsense solution. The conditions under which this incorrect method will yield a correct solution are examined. (JP)

Dahlke, Richard M. – Mathematics Teacher, 1975
The author finds that students who have not previously mastered arithmetic skills do not benefit from an individualized review course. He describes such a course and presents four case studies in support of his position. (SD)

Lipsey, Sally I. – Mathematics Teacher, 1975
The author describes a series of current economic ideas and situations which can be used in the mathematics classroom to illustrate the use of signed numbers, the coordinate system, univariate and multivariate functions, linear programing, and variation. (SD)
